Wayne home prices rise in the fourth quarter of 2019

The median sale price of a home sold in the fourth quarter of 2019 in Wayne rose by $9,500 while total sales decreased by 40%, according to BlockShopper.com.

From October through December of 2019, there were nine homes sold, with a median sale price of $144,500 - a 7% increase over the $135,000 median sale price for the same period of the previous year. There were 15 homes sold in Wayne in the fourth quarter of 2018.

The following table compares Wayne to other Butler County cities with similar median sales prices in the fourth quarter of 2019:

CityOct. - Dec. 2019 Home SalesOct. - Dec. 2018 Home Sales% change (Total Home Sales)Oct. - Dec. 2019 Median Sales PriceOct. - Dec. 2018 Median Sales Price% change (Median Sales Price)
Oxford382931%$199,500$154,00029.5%
Morgan19190%$195,000$174,90011.5%
Millville31200%$172,900$150,00015.3%
Hanover Township33316.5%$162,000$141,00014.9%
Trenton4143-4.7%$149,000$149,500-0.3%
Wayne915-40%$144,500$135,0007%
Fairfield1701578.3%$142,100$153,000-7.1%
Madison Township3137-16.2%$132,000$146,000-9.6%
Hamilton2512328.2%$99,500$95,0004.7%
Middletown2172027.4%$92,000$86,5006.4%
St. Clair1115-26.7%$83,000$85,000-2.4%
